Seymour de Ricci, with the assistance of W. J. Wilson. Census of Medieval and Renaissance Manuscripts in the United States and Canada. New York: H. W. Wilson, 1935-1940. (Reprint 1961). MS cited v. I, p. 997 as MS Norton 1000.
Brief description. HOLLIS

Paul Robert Murphy, “A Harvard Manuscript of Boethius.” Unpublished typescript: [Cambridge 1936]. Now Houghton, bMS Lat 315(17).
HOLLIS

W.H. Bond and C.U. Faye, Supplement to the Census of Medieval and Renaissance Manuscripts in the United States and Canada. New York: Bibliographical Society of America, 1962. MS cited p. 238.
HOLLIS
Brief description.

Laura Light, Catalogue of Medieval and Renaissance  Manuscripts in the Houghton Library, Harvard University. Binghamton: Medieval & Renaissance Texts and Studies, 1995. MS cited p. 284-286, pl. 42.
Thorough description of contents and physical properties of MS, with mention of production and provenance. Pl. 42 reproduces f. 1. HOLLIS
